It's crucial to know what kind of key your Audi has before you contact to request replacement. Audi provides traditional key fobs and traditional keys. Key fobs are transponders which communicate with the car's computer. Traditional keys need to be manually put in and turned. If you have lost your Audi key fob, you'll need to replace it with a brand new one to start the vehicle.

You can still get an alternative key from a locksmith in the event that you have lost your original Audi car keys. This is a cheaper alternative to purchasing a brand new car from the dealer, and takes significantly less time.

To get a new key cut, you'll be required to provide your name as well as your address and proof of ownership for the vehicle. This is typically done by submitting a copy of your registration or title. Some locksmiths will program keys on-site, which can help save money and time.

The good news is that if you do lose your Audi keys it's not that difficult to find a replacement. The first step is to contact your local dealership or auto locksmith. They will be able make you a replacement key and send the required documents to your insurance company. It could take several weeks to make a brand new key. This is because Audi has to order the key from Germany and then program it with the immobiliser code.
